What is your favorite type of art to create?

Doing collages start when taking photos. A collage is a kind of puzzle letting me express my imagination.

Where do you find inspiration?

Inspiration is coming from long journeys and unique moments or views captured through my lens, and the emotion going with them. Discovering a country with its culture and people is the base of it. Sometimes my work is a silent way to support a cause or express my feelings.

What would you do with $25,000?

Doing more travels to get more emotion, be more creative and share with the others what I brought back in my memories. It’s my way to talk about culture and emphasize some highlights to people looking at my work.
